#01550b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#01550b is composed of 0.4% red, 33.3% green and 4.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 98.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 87.1%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 127.1 degrees, a saturation of 97.7% and a lightness of 16.9%. #01550b color hex could be obtained by blending #02aa16 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

#01550b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#01550b has RGB values of R:1, G:85, B:11 and CMYK values of C:0.99, M:0, Y:0.87,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 87307.
